[0056] Test the durability of FRP dowel bar, including the following steps:
[0057] A. Shear resistance test
[0058] (1) Select 9 standard FRP dowel bars, with a length of 450mm and a diameter of 32mm, numbered 1-9;
[0059] (2) Use an electronic scale to weigh the quality of each FRP dowel bar;
[0060] (3) Select 6 sets of experimental devices for testing the durability of FRP dowel bars, of which the length of the PVC pipe sleeves of the 6 sets of devices is 250mm, and the PVC pipe sleeves of the 4 sets of devices are numbered 1-6;
